Famous Mother Sons from India

Mother's Day Gifts



In India, they say, mothers share special bonds with their sons as fathers do with their daughters. In a land where sons are considered the torchbearer of family’s name and perpetuality, there are a few moms who have chosen to look beyond traditions to be the inspiration for their sons and carve them into a true hero. On the occasion of Mother’s Day this year, we want to honor such mother-son duos that share not only tender bonds but also strong individual personalities.

Asha and Anand Bhosle - Youngest son of the famous singer Asha Bhosle, Anand Bhosle is No. 1 fan of her mom's music. Asha ji have faced fair share of tragedies in her life. Early death of her father, a failed marriage, being a single mom to three kids, and then, facing her own elder sister as her biggest competitor - were some of the biggest challenges she faced. And yet, she managed to top it all with sheer determination and loads of talent.

Her unique voice and the limitless talent she has are legendary. Her son Anand looks after her career now and is learning the ropes of business from her mother. In this rare case, it is the son who willingly chose to abandon his own career ambitions to make sure that his mother’s career can reach loftier heights. But he certainly not begrudges it. He knows it is an honour, a rare opportunity to watch geniuses at work.

Jaya and Abhishek Bachchan - Amitabh Bachchan set an example to his posterity as well as millions of other young Indians when he gave the credit of all his success to his mother Teji Bachchan. Abhisek Bachchan has followed in the footsteps of his father to be so open about the special bond he shares with his mother Jaya Bachchan, who is herself a legendary actress and has essayed a few roles in classic Bollywood movies of all times.

Jaya is seen as a pillar of strength in her family – silent, patient, loving, caring and yet, having an indomitable and independent personality. Abhishek has certainly learnt a lot from her mother and he expresses so too.

Kokilaben and Mukesh and Anil Ambani - Kokilaben Ambani, the mother of Mukesh and Anil Ambani, proved her worth when she publicly stepped between the brothers and re-cemented their relationships. Mukesh and Anil have both done well to take the Reliance group to new dizzying heights and now everybody knows where they get their strength from.

Even at this age, Kokilaben has a clear sight, strong willpower, and is quiet capable of taking a stand when she needs to. Kudos to Kokilaben for a commendable step that is exemplary for any mother!

Leila and Vikram Seth – First woman in India to become Chief Justice of a high court and the first woman to join as a judge on the panel of Delhi High Court, Leila Seth had also been the first woman to top London Bar Exams in 1958. With a lot of firsts in her name, Leila has balanced her high-flying career perfectly with a happy life at home.

Her son Vikram chose to stay at home with his parents when he penned his most famous novel ‘A suitable boy’ that has often been described as an authentic picture of India just after Independence. Leila has certainly been able to pass on her observation power and communication skills to her son allowing him to excel in his own way.

Shabnam and Yuvraj Singh - Though a housewife, Shabnam Singh won accolades from everybody when she came to the forefront to handle Yuvraj's media and personal life when he was diagnosed with a rare form of cancer. One of the star cricketers of India, Yuvraj Singh is a left-handed batsman.

Calm and patient, Shabnam never let her trauma of having a young super son struggling with a rare cancer show on her face once. She assured the fans that her son will recover soon and her words have proven prophetic. Shabnam has proved once again that while mothers love to be in the wings while their children take the center stage, they are the true force of their children.
